Merge from trunk:
2008-05-23 Johan Dahlin <jdahlin@async.com.br> Merge from trunk: * gobject/__init__.py: * tests/test_properties.py: Allow gobject.property work with subclasses. Add tests. (#523352, Tomeu Vizoso) * gobject/pygsource.c: * tests/test_source.py: Unbreak Source.prepare (#523075, Bryan Silverthorn) * gobject/gobjectmodule.c (REGISTER_TYPE): Never override customly set 'tp_new' and 'tp_alloc'. * configure.ac: Don't link against libffi if we cannot find libffi on the system. (#496006, Ed Catmur) * Makefile.am: Dist .m4 files. (#496011, Ed Catmur) * gobject/pygenum.c (pyg_enum_richcompare): Don't return NULL after warning; more useful warning message (bug #519631). svn path=/branches/pygobject-2-14/; revision=781
